, ,

کتاب تست فنی خودکار برای Test Automation Mission

249,950 تومان

تست فنی خودکار: ماموریت Test Automation Mission – دوره آموزشی جامع 🚀 Test Automation Mission: دوره جامع تست فنی خودکار 1. معرفی دوره: به دنیای تست خودکار خوش آمدید! آیا به دنبال یک حرفه پردرآمد و آیند…

انتخاب پلن

torobpay
هر قسط با ترب‌پی: 62,488 تومان
۴ قسط ماهانه. بدون سود، چک و ضامن.

📚 محتوای این محصول آموزشی (پکیج کامل)

💡 این محصول یک نسخهٔ کامل و جامع است

تمامی محتوای آموزشی این کتاب در قالب یک بسته‌ی کامل و یکپارچه ارائه می‌شود و شامل تمام نسخه‌ها و فایل‌های موردنیاز برای یادگیری است.

🎁 محتویات کامل بسته دانلودی

🎯 این بسته یک دورهٔ آموزشی کامل و چندلایه است؛ شامل کتاب‌ها، تمرین‌ها و خودآزمایی .


ℹ️ نکات مهم هنگام خرید

  • این محصول به صورت فایل دانلودی کامل ارائه می‌شود و نسخهٔ چاپی ندارد.
  • توجه: لینک‌های اختصاصی دوره طی حداکثر 24 ساعت پس از ثبت سفارش ارسال می‌شوند.
  • دقت کنید لینک ها به شماره موبایل شما ارسال می شوند. پس در ارائه شماره موبایل صحیح دقت کنید.
  • برای راهنمایی در مورد نحوه دانلود به شماره 09395106248 پیامک دهید یا تماس بگیرید. (ایده آل ترین گزینه ارسال پیام در یکی از پیام رسان ها به همین شماره است تا سریعا لینک های کتاب همانجا برای شما ارسال گردد.)
  • اگر پرداخت انجام شده ولی بعد از 24 ساعت هنوز لینک‌ها را دریافت نکرده‌اید، نام و نام خانوادگی و نام محصول را پیامک کنید تا لینک‌ها دوباره ارسال شوند.

💬 راه‌های ارتباطی پشتیبانی:
واتس‌اپ یا هر پیام رسان داخلی یا پیامک: 09395106248
تلگرام: @ma_limbs

🎓 دوره آموزشی جامع

📚 اطلاعات دوره

عنوان دوره: تست فنی خودکار برای Test Automation Mission

موضوع کلی: برنامه نویسی

موضوع میانی: تست نرم‌افزار**

📋 سرفصل‌های دوره (100 موضوع)

  • 1. مبانی تست نرم‌افزار
  • 2. مقدمه‌ای بر تست اتوماسیون
  • 3. چرخه حیات توسعه نرم‌افزار (SDLC) و تست
  • 4. چرخه حیات تست نرم‌افزار (STLC)
  • 5. انواع تست نرم‌افزار
  • 6. تست واحد (Unit Testing)
  • 7. تست یکپارچگی (Integration Testing)
  • 8. تست سیستمی (System Testing)
  • 9. تست پذیرش (Acceptance Testing)
  • 10. تست رگرسیون (Regression Testing)
  • 11. تست عملکرد (Performance Testing)
  • 12. تست بار (Load Testing)
  • 13. تست استرس (Stress Testing)
  • 14. تست امنیت (Security Testing)
  • 15. تست قابلیت استفاده (Usability Testing)
  • 16. تست سازگاری (Compatibility Testing)
  • 17. تست اکتشافی (Exploratory Testing)
  • 18. تست دستی (Manual Testing)
  • 19. نیاز به تست اتوماسیون
  • 20. مزایای تست اتوماسیون
  • 21. معایب تست اتوماسیون
  • 22. معیارهای انتخاب ابزار تست اتوماسیون
  • 23. معماری کلی تست اتوماسیون
  • 24. اصول طراحی تست اتوماسیون
  • 25. انتخاب استراتژی تست اتوماسیون
  • 26. فریم‌ورک‌های تست اتوماسیون
  • 27. انواع فریم‌ورک‌های تست اتوماسیون
  • 28. فریم‌ورک داده‌محور (Data-Driven Framework)
  • 29. فریم‌ورک رفتارمحور (Behavior-Driven Development – BDD)
  • 30. فریم‌ورک مبتنی بر کلیدواژه (Keyword-Driven Framework)
  • 31. فریم‌ورک هیبرید (Hybrid Framework)
  • 32. ابزارهای محبوب تست اتوماسیون وب
  • 33. Selenium WebDriver
  • 34. Selenium IDE
  • 35. Selenium Grid
  • 36. Appium برای تست موبایل
  • 37. Cypress
  • 38. Playwright
  • 39. Puppeteer
  • 40. Postman برای تست API
  • 41. SoapUI برای تست API
  • 42. JMeter برای تست عملکرد
  • 43. Gatling برای تست عملکرد
  • 44. LoadRunner برای تست عملکرد
  • 45. Jasmine برای تست جاوا اسکریپت
  • 46. Mocha برای تست جاوا اسکریپت
  • 47. Jest برای تست جاوا اسکریپت
  • 48. JUnit برای تست جاوا
  • 49. TestNG برای تست جاوا
  • 50. NUnit برای تست .NET
  • 51. Pytest برای تست پایتون
  • 52. Robot Framework
  • 53. ابزارهای تست مرورگر
  • 54. ابزارهای تست موبایل
  • 55. محیط‌های تست اتوماسیون
  • 56. نصب و پیکربندی ابزارهای تست
  • 57. آشنایی با IDE و ویرایشگرهای کد
  • 58. مرورگرهای وب و DevTools
  • 59. نصب افزونه‌های مرورگر برای تست
  • 60. مفاهیم اولیه برنامه‌نویسی برای تست اتوماسیون
  • 61. متغیرها و انواع داده‌ها
  • 62. ساختارهای کنترلی (شرطی و حلقه‌ها)
  • 63. توابع و روش‌ها
  • 64. مفاهیم شی‌گرایی (OOP)
  • 65. کلاس‌ها و اشیاء
  • 66. وراثت
  • 67. چندریختی
  • 68. کپسوله‌سازی
  • 69. اصول SOLID در طراحی تست
  • 70. مدیریت خطا و استثناها
  • 71. استفاده از Git برای کنترل نسخه
  • 72. دستورات اولیه Git
  • 73. کار با Branch ها
  • 74. Merge و Rebase
  • 75. Pull Request (PR)
  • 76. اصول BDD و Gherkin
  • 77. نوشتن سناریوهای Gherkin
  • 78. استفاده از Step Definitions
  • 79. ابزارهای BDD (Cucumber, SpecFlow)
  • 80. اتصال تست اتوماسیون به CI/CD
  • 81. مقدمه‌ای بر CI/CD
  • 82. Jenkins
  • 83. GitHub Actions
  • 84. GitLab CI
  • 85. Docker و کانتینرسازی برای محیط تست
  • 86. مقدمه‌ای بر Docker
  • 87. نوشتن Dockerfile
  • 88. استفاده از Docker Compose
  • 89. تکنیک‌های مدیریت داده در تست اتوماسیون
  • 90. فایل‌های CSV, Excel, JSON
  • 91. پایگاه‌های داده (SQL, NoSQL)
  • 92. Mocking و Stubbing
  • 93. اصول Assertions و Verification
  • 94. انواع Assertions
  • 95. استفاده از Listeners و Reporters
  • 96. مدیریت لاگ‌ها (Logging)
  • 97. مانیتورینگ و گزارش‌دهی نتایج تست
  • 98. داشبوردهای تست
  • 99. ارتباط نتایج تست با تیم توسعه
  • 100. تست‌های API (REST, SOAP)



تست فنی خودکار: ماموریت Test Automation Mission – دوره آموزشی جامع


🚀 Test Automation Mission: دوره جامع تست فنی خودکار

1. معرفی دوره: به دنیای تست خودکار خوش آمدید!

آیا به دنبال یک حرفه پردرآمد و آینده‌دار در حوزه فناوری اطلاعات هستید؟ آیا می‌خواهید در خط مقدم توسعه نرم‌افزار قرار بگیرید و نقش حیاتی در تضمین کیفیت محصولات ایفا کنید؟ دوره Test Automation Mission، دروازه ورود شما به دنیای هیجان‌انگیز و پرچالش تست فنی خودکار است! در این دوره، شما با استفاده از ابزارها و تکنیک‌های پیشرفته، مهارت‌های لازم برای خودکارسازی تست‌های نرم‌افزاری را فرا خواهید گرفت و به یک متخصص تست خودکار تبدیل خواهید شد.

با شرکت در Test Automation Mission، دیگر نیازی به صرف زمان و انرژی برای تست‌های دستی تکراری و خسته‌کننده نخواهید داشت. ما به شما نشان می‌دهیم که چگونه با استفاده از اتوماسیون، سرعت، دقت و کارایی فرآیند تست را به طور چشمگیری افزایش دهید. این دوره، یک سفر یادگیری تعاملی و عملی است که شما را از مبتدی به یک متخصص تست خودکار حرفه‌ای ارتقا می‌دهد. آماده‌اید تا مهارت‌های خود را ارتقا دهید و در بازار کار رقابتی بدرخشید؟

2. درباره دوره: سفری به سوی تسلط بر تست خودکار

دوره Test Automation Mission یک برنامه آموزشی جامع و عملی است که شما را برای تسلط بر جنبه‌های مختلف تست فنی خودکار آماده می‌کند. این دوره، از مبانی اولیه شروع شده و به سمت مباحث پیشرفته و کاربردی حرکت می‌کند. ما به شما نحوه استفاده از ابزارهای قدرتمند تست خودکار، مانند Selenium، JUnit و TestNG را آموزش می‌دهیم. همچنین با مفاهیم CI/CD و DevOps آشنا خواهید شد و یاد می‌گیرید که چگونه تست‌های خودکار را در فرآیند توسعه نرم‌افزار ادغام کنید. این دوره ترکیبی از تئوری و تمرین است و شما را برای مواجهه با چالش‌های دنیای واقعی آماده می‌کند.

3. موضوعات کلیدی دوره: آنچه خواهید آموخت

در دوره Test Automation Mission، شما با مجموعه‌ای از موضوعات کلیدی و حیاتی در حوزه تست نرم‌افزار خودکار آشنا خواهید شد. این موضوعات شامل:

  • مبانی تست نرم‌افزار و اهمیت تست خودکار
  • آشنایی با انواع تست‌های نرم‌افزاری (Unit, Integration, End-to-End)
  • اصول طراحی تست‌های خودکار و نوشتن اسکریپت‌های تست
  • تسلط بر ابزار Selenium: نصب، پیکربندی و استفاده
  • استفاده از JUnit و TestNG برای مدیریت و اجرای تست‌ها
  • ایجاد گزارش‌های دقیق و کاربردی از نتایج تست
  • آشنایی با مفاهیم CI/CD و DevOps
  • ادغام تست‌های خودکار با ابزارهای CI/CD (Jenkins, GitLab CI)
  • مدیریت داده‌های تست و استفاده از Framework های تست
  • نکات و ترفندهای حرفه‌ای در تست خودکار

4. مخاطبان دوره: این دوره برای چه کسانی مناسب است؟

دوره Test Automation Mission برای افراد زیر مناسب است:

  • برنامه‌نویسان: کسانی که می‌خواهند مهارت‌های خود را در زمینه تست نرم‌افزار ارتقا دهند و به سمت اتوماسیون حرکت کنند.
  • تسترها: افرادی که به دنبال یادگیری تست خودکار و افزایش کارایی در فرآیند تست هستند.
  • دانشجویان رشته‌های کامپیوتر و فناوری اطلاعات: کسانی که می‌خواهند وارد بازار کار تست نرم‌افزار شوند.
  • علاقه‌مندان به حوزه فناوری اطلاعات: افرادی که به دنبال یادگیری یک مهارت جدید و ورود به یک حرفه پردرآمد هستند.

اگر شما یکی از این افراد هستید، Test Automation Mission می‌تواند مسیری مستقیم به سوی موفقیت شما باشد!

5. چرا این دوره را بگذرانیم؟ مزایای بی‌شمار برای شما

با شرکت در دوره Test Automation Mission، شما به مزایای بی‌شماری دست خواهید یافت:

  • افزایش مهارت‌ها و دانش: یادگیری تکنیک‌ها و ابزارهای پیشرفته تست خودکار.
  • افزایش فرصت‌های شغلی: کسب مهارت‌های مورد نیاز برای ورود به بازار کار رقابتی.
  • افزایش درآمد: کسب درآمد بالاتر به عنوان یک متخصص تست خودکار.
  • افزایش کارایی و سرعت: خودکارسازی فرآیند تست و صرفه‌جویی در زمان و منابع.
  • بهبود کیفیت نرم‌افزار: شناسایی و رفع باگ‌ها و مشکلات نرم‌افزاری پیش از انتشار.
  • یادگیری عملی و کاربردی: تمرین و کار بر روی پروژه‌های واقعی.
  • پشتیبانی و راهنمایی: دسترسی به مدرسان متخصص و پشتیبانی در طول دوره.

با این دوره، شما فقط یک دوره آموزشی را نمی‌گذرانید، بلکه یک سرمایه‌گذاری برای آینده شغلی خود انجام می‌دهید!

6. سرفصل‌های دوره: 100 گام تا تسلط بر تست خودکار

دوره Test Automation Mission شامل 100 سرفصل جامع و کاربردی است که به شما تمام دانش و مهارت‌های لازم برای تبدیل شدن به یک متخصص تست خودکار را ارائه می‌دهد. این سرفصل‌ها به صورت دقیق و مرحله به مرحله طراحی شده‌اند تا اطمینان حاصل شود که شما از مبانی تا پیشرفته‌ترین تکنیک‌ها را فرا می‌گیرید. در اینجا تنها به ذکر چند سرفصل کلی بسنده می‌کنیم:

  • مبانی تست نرم‌افزار و مفاهیم اولیه
  • آشنایی با انواع تست‌ها و سطوح مختلف تست
  • نصب و راه‌اندازی ابزارهای تست خودکار (Selenium, JUnit, TestNG)
  • کار با Selenium WebDriver و مرورگرها
  • ایجاد و اجرای تست‌های Unit با JUnit
  • ایجاد و اجرای تست‌های Integration با TestNG
  • استفاده از Page Object Model برای مدیریت تست‌ها
  • کار با داده‌های تست و ایجاد Data-Driven Tests
  • ایجاد گزارش‌های تست
  • آشنایی با CI/CD و ادغام تست‌های خودکار با Jenkins و GitLab CI
  • Advanced Selenium Concepts (Implicit and Explicit Waits, Actions, Alerts)
  • تست‌های API
  • و ده‌ها سرفصل کاربردی دیگر …

همین حالا ثبت‌نام کنید و به جمع متخصصان تست خودکار بپیوندید!

ثبت نام در دوره Test Automation Mission


📦 مجموعه شامل:

  • ✅ ویدیوهای فارسی
  • ✅ پادکست های صوتی فارسی
  • ✅ کتاب PDF فارسی
  • ✅ کتاب ۱۰۰۰ نکته فارسی خودمونی
  • ✅ کتاب ۱۰۰۰ نکته رسمی فارسی
  • ✅ کتاب ۱۰۰۰ پرسش و پاسخ ۴ گزینه ای فارسی

📚 محتوای این محصول آموزشی (پکیج کامل)

💡 این محصول یک نسخهٔ کامل و جامع است

تمامی محتوای آموزشی این کتاب در قالب یک بسته‌ی کامل و یکپارچه ارائه می‌شود و شامل تمام نسخه‌ها و فایل‌های موردنیاز برای یادگیری است.

🎁 محتویات کامل بسته دانلودی

🎯 این بسته یک دورهٔ آموزشی کامل و چندلایه است؛ شامل کتاب‌ها، تمرین‌ها و خودآزمایی .


ℹ️ نکات مهم هنگام خرید

  • این محصول به صورت فایل دانلودی کامل ارائه می‌شود و نسخهٔ چاپی ندارد.
  • توجه: لینک‌های اختصاصی دوره طی حداکثر 24 ساعت پس از ثبت سفارش ارسال می‌شوند.
  • دقت کنید لینک ها به شماره موبایل شما ارسال می شوند. پس در ارائه شماره موبایل صحیح دقت کنید.
  • برای راهنمایی در مورد نحوه دانلود به شماره 09395106248 پیامک دهید یا تماس بگیرید. (ایده آل ترین گزینه ارسال پیام در یکی از پیام رسان ها به همین شماره است تا سریعا لینک های کتاب همانجا برای شما ارسال گردد.)
  • اگر پرداخت انجام شده ولی بعد از 24 ساعت هنوز لینک‌ها را دریافت نکرده‌اید، نام و نام خانوادگی و نام محصول را پیامک کنید تا لینک‌ها دوباره ارسال شوند.

💬 راه‌های ارتباطی پشتیبانی:
واتس‌اپ یا هر پیام رسان داخلی یا پیامک: 09395106248
تلگرام: @ma_limbs

نقد و بررسی‌ها

هنوز بررسی‌ای ثبت نشده است.

اولین کسی باشید که دیدگاهی می نویسد “کتاب تست فنی خودکار برای Test Automation Mission”

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

پیمایش به بالا